The distances shown above are in most cases only approximate. This is because
the church locations themselves are given as the corner of nearest Km square on
the Ordnance Survey map in most cases. Some have been updated to the actual 1/10 Km
location, but the majority have not. So use the distances as a guide, not a precise figure.
